FORT LEONARD WOOD, Mo. — Maj. Gen. James Bonner, Maneuver Support Center of Excellence and Fort Leonard Wood commanding general, gets his two-star insignia pinned on by his wife Debra and MSCoE and Fort Leonard Wood Command Sgt. Maj. Randolph Delapena Feb. 26 in Hoge Hall. Lt. Gen. Leslie Smith, 66th Inspector General for the U.S. Army, hosted the promotion ceremony virtually.
